Adsorption of uranium from nitric acid solutions using crystalline hydrous titanium dioxide fibers

Description

The adsorption of uranium on an ion exchanger of crystalline hydrous titanium dioxide fibers from nitric acid solutions has been studied. The rate of the adsorption of uranium was much higher than that of alkaline earth metal ions. The adsorption behavior of uranium was well explained by their ion exchange with hydrogen ions in the fibers. (author)
